Output e3a128b651b1e5e2a7f7a51df55c99dfc206b41647d9e2d94e95a7c284e0a2ce:1

value
8628000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2168f0399fb4227879b35e5bb42695382ec008b0 OP_EQUAL
address
34jfw7wrzN3bTwXMMYVw7AQgqX61Us8rGC
transaction
e3a128b651b1e5e2a7f7a51df55c99dfc206b41647d9e2d94e95a7c284e0a2ce
spent
true